Mastering VBA for Microsoft Office 2010

Mastering VBA for Microsoft Office 2010 pdf epub mobi txt 电子书 下载 2026

出版者:
作者:Mansfield, Richard
出品人:
页数:880
译者:
出版时间:2010-8
价格:361.00元
装帧:
isbn号码:9780470634004
丛书系列:
图书标签:
  • VBA
  • 设计
  • 计算机
  • 职场
  • Office
  • VBA
  • Office 2010
  • Microsoft Office
  • 编程
  • 自动化
  • Excel VBA
  • Word VBA
  • Access VBA
  • PowerPoint VBA
  • 教程
想要找书就要到 本本书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

A comprehensive guide to the language used to customize Microsoft Office Visual Basic for Applications (VBA) is the language used for writing macros, automating Office applications, and creating custom applications in Word, Excel, PowerPoint, Outlook, and Access. This complete guide shows both IT professionals and novice developers how to master VBA in order to customize the entire Office suite for specific business needs. Office 2010 is the leading productivity suite, and the VBA language enables customizations of all the Office programs; this complete guide gives both novice and experienced programmers the knowledge they need to make maximum use of VBA for Office Supported with real-world examples in Word, Excel, PowerPoint, Outlook, and Access, this book offers clear, systematic tutorials with both intermediate and advanced content Covers learning how to work with VBA; recording macros; using loops and functions; using message boxes, input boxes, and dialog boxes; creating effective code; XML-based files; ActiveX; the developer tab; content controls; add-ins; embedded macros; and security Mastering VBA for Office 2010 prepares developers to customize all Microsoft Office 2010 applications for the unique needs of their employers.

图书简介:驾驭现代办公新境界——探索Office 2013及后续版本的深度定制与效能提升 书名:驾驭现代办公新境界——探索Office 2013及后续版本的深度定制与效能提升 目标读者: 资深Office用户、IT专业人士、业务流程优化师、希望将Office应用(如Excel、Word、Access)能力提升至企业级解决方案级别的开发者。 内容概述: 本书并非聚焦于2010年版本的特定技术栈,而是将视角放眼于微软Office套件自2013年发布以来所经历的重大技术演进和功能革新。我们深入探讨了Office平台在云服务集成、用户界面现代化、移动端优化以及更强大的数据处理能力方面的最新进展。本书旨在为读者提供一套前瞻性的工具集和方法论,以应对日益复杂的商业环境对办公软件定制化和自动化提出的更高要求。 我们将重点剖析Office 2013、2016、2019乃至Microsoft 365(Office 365)生态系统中,如何利用最新的开发模型和集成技术,构建既稳定又具备高度适应性的解决方案。 第一部分:Office平台架构的演进与新范式(2013至今) 本部分首先概述了Office平台自2010年代初期的关键技术转向。传统的基于COM和本地宏的环境正在逐步向更安全、更易于部署的现代模型过渡。 1. 现代加载项(Add-ins)架构解析: 我们详细介绍了Office Add-ins(基于Web技术,如HTML, CSS, JavaScript/TypeScript)的开发模型。这标志着Office开发从深度系统集成转向跨平台、沙盒化的应用开发。读者将学习如何利用这些新模型在桌面、Web和移动端Office应用中无缝运行相同的定制代码。我们将对比分析PowerShell和Office.js在不同环境下的适用性。 2. 云服务与Office的深度融合: Office 2013开始,云服务成为核心驱动力。本章深入探讨了SharePoint Online、OneDrive for Business以及Azure服务(如Azure Functions, Azure AD)如何与Office应用程序交互。我们将展示如何利用这些服务实现文档的版本控制、权限管理和后台数据处理,从而构建真正的企业级协作流程。 3. 安全模型与代码签名的新要求: 随着Office环境安全性的日益重要,传统的VBA宏安全模型已被更严格的信任中心策略和应用商店认证流程所取代。本书详细解读了现代加载项的发布和分发流程,确保开发人员能够理解并遵守最新的安全规范,有效避免用户因安全策略而无法运行定制化工具。 第二部分:Excel:超越工作表的极限 Excel的开发能力在近十年间取得了飞速发展。本书将关注那些在2010版本中无法轻易实现或性能不佳的先进功能。 1. 使用Office Scripts与Power Automate增强Excel Online: 随着Office 365的普及,基于云端的自动化需求激增。我们详尽介绍Office Scripts,这是专为Excel Online设计的基于TypeScript的脚本语言,它如何与Power Automate(原Microsoft Flow)协同工作,实现跨设备的端到端流程自动化。我们将提供大量实例,说明如何用这些新工具替代复杂的后台VBA循环和事件处理。 2. 数据模型(Power Pivot)的深入应用与M语言/DAX: 我们将聚焦于Excel 2013引入的Power Pivot功能及其背后的数据处理引擎——VertiPaq。读者将学习如何构建复杂的数据模型,并使用Data Analysis Expressions (DAX) 语言进行高级计算和指标定义。M语言(Get & Transform Data/Power Query)的掌握是现代Excel数据准备工作的核心,本书提供了从基础查询到高级函数组合的全面教程。 3. Excel JavaScript API(Office.js)的实战技巧: 不同于VBA直接操作工作表对象,Office.js使用异步编程模型。我们深入讲解如何高效地使用`Excel.run()`上下文,处理单元格范围、图表创建、自定义函数(Custom Functions)的开发与注册,确保代码性能和用户体验达到最优。 第三部分:Word与Outlook的现代化定制 Word和Outlook的开发重点已转向面向用户界面的集成和数据交换效率。 1. Word加载项与内容控件的未来: 本书讲解了如何利用Content Control 和 Structured Document Tags (SDTs) 结合Office Add-ins,创建具有数据绑定的、动态的、可移植的文档模板。我们将侧重于如何在文档中嵌入外部数据源,并使用现代JavaScript API 实时同步数据,这在法律、金融报告等领域至关重要。 2. Outlook邮件和日历的高级集成: 重点分析Outlook REST API的使用,取代了传统的Exchange Web Services (EWS)。读者将学会如何安全地从外部应用(如Node.js后端)管理用户的邮件、日历和联系人,实现更强大的邮件自动化和任务集成。对于桌面Outlook的定制,我们涵盖了如何利用新的Ribbon API实现更具现代感的界面设计。 第四部分:Access与数据层面的革新 虽然Access在企业级部署中地位有所变化,但其作为快速应用开发工具的价值依然存在,尤其是在与云数据源的连接方面。 1. Access与SharePoint/SQL Server的无缝连接: 我们探讨了如何利用Access前端连接到Azure SQL Database或SharePoint列表,构建轻量级但功能完善的桌面应用。重点在于数据同步、权限映射以及如何设计数据结构以适应Web和桌面混合环境。 2. 迁移策略与混合开发思维: 本书的最后一部分为那些需要维护遗留VBA系统并逐步迁移到新平台的开发者提供了实用的路线图。我们将讨论如何识别VBA中的关键逻辑,并将其逐步重构为Office Scripts、Power Automate流程或基于Web的Office Add-ins组件,确保业务连续性。 总结: 《驾驭现代办公新境界》是一本面向未来的参考手册。它着眼于Office平台从本地依赖向跨平台、云驱动架构转变的十年历程。掌握本书内容,意味着开发者能够利用最新的API、脚本语言和云工具,构建出比以往任何时候都更强大、更安全、更具扩展性的Office解决方案,真正释放微软Office套件在企业生产力中的巨大潜力。

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 onlinetoolsland.com All Rights Reserved. 本本书屋 版权所有